CLEBER, one of Mexico's largest automotive dealer groups, successfully transformed its corporate website into a dynamic vehicle marketplace by leveraging the rapid development capabilities of Bubble, a no-code platform. Faced with the limitations of off-the-shelf solutions and the prohibitive costs and timelines of traditional development, CLEBER opted to build a custom product information management and content management system on Bubble, achieving launch in just three months and saving an estimated $100,000. This transformation allowed CLEBER to offer a comprehensive platform where customers can research, compare, and view accurate vehicle specifications and pricing across multiple brands. Beyond the public-facing marketplace, CLEBER has expanded its use of Bubble to create a range of internal tools, from a used car marketplace and an admin panel for frontend configurations to a financial planning system and a service order application, demonstrating significant cost savings and operational efficiency. Looking forward, CLEBER plans to enhance digital customer interactions and explore AI integration, underscoring Bubble's ability to deliver tailored, cost-effective solutions swiftly in a competitive environment.

In 2025, the Bubble community experienced significant growth and accomplishments, with 7.2 million apps launched and 28.6 billion workflows executed globally. Highlights included the introduction of the Bubble AI Agent, which enhances app development by providing AI-powered assistance, and the successful launch of 180,000 native mobile apps. The community celebrated these achievements through the 2025 Community Awards, recognizing standout contributors like RapidDev, Sarah Esteve, David Bressler, and George Collier. Events such as the Bubble Tour and various hackathons fostered global connections among builders. Bubble also emphasized support for developers at all stages, with initiatives like the redesigned Bubble Academy and the Launch Lab. Looking ahead to 2026, Bubble plans to expand AI capabilities and infrastructure, ensuring continued support for innovative app development.

In a recent AMA session, co-CEO Emmanuel addressed various aspects of Bubble's development, focusing on the AI Agent roadmap, mobile app advancements, and platform improvements. Emmanuel highlighted three key AI workstreams: improving system performance, extending capabilities, and expanding adoption, with plans for AI-generated expressions and mobile app editing. The goal for AI integration into existing applications is set for the end of Q1, although challenges persist with larger apps. On mobile development, priorities include stability, performance, and enabling community contributions via the plugin editor. For platform and pricing, Emmanuel discussed workload unit pricing and emphasized security measures, advising users to utilize the security dashboard. Regarding Bubble's future direction, there are no immediate plans for a Bubble fund or public stock offering, but Emmanuel expressed excitement about AI's potential to make the platform universally accessible. He concluded by reiterating Bubble's mission to simplify application development, praising the AI team's swift progress.

Bubble has undergone a significant redesign of its property editor to enhance user accessibility and streamline workflows for both new and experienced users. Initially launched with the principle that computers should adapt to human language, Bubble's new editor reflects this philosophy by being more intuitive and easier to use. The redesign, based on extensive user feedback, reorganizes tabs and properties to align with how developers actually work, reducing the complexity that had accumulated over time. The updated interface now uses clearer and more natural language, integrates AI capabilities for app generation, and features a modern visual design to improve usability. By making these changes, Bubble aims to lower the learning curve and enable users to focus on building and launching their apps without getting bogged down by a complicated interface. The rollout of the redesigned property editor is being conducted in phases, starting with 25% of users, with a full migration guide available for those transitioning to the new system.

Bubble, a tech company focused on visual development, is navigating the evolving landscape of AI by committing to a bold five-year vision to maintain its unique value proposition. With over 6 million users and $1.1 billion in transactions facilitated this year, Bubble acknowledges the need for cultural and operational shifts to compete against emerging vibe-coding tools. The company's leadership has initiated a transparent conversation with employees, asking them to commit to a shared vision of creating a superior standard for software development. This vision emphasizes delivering scalable, secure applications over mere prototypes. The company is embracing a culture of speed and quality while maintaining customer-centric principles, aiming to redefine the market and remain true to its mission of making software development accessible to all. With 95% of employees committed to this transformative journey, Bubble plans to aggressively hire in 2026 and continues to offer a free plan for users until they are ready to launch, ensuring the company's future growth and success.

Eve Spears, Creative Lead at Bubble, discusses the evolution of the company's brand identity, focusing on the need to adapt and document their visual and interactive elements to match significant industry shifts. Since joining Bubble in 2022, Eve has overseen a strategic revamp of the brand, likening the process to renovating a house by preserving its strong foundation while modernizing outdated aspects. The updated brand system, which includes a vibrant color palette inspired by nature and a flexible typography scale, aims to represent Bubble's role in the AI visual development platform landscape. The initiative involved contributions from an internal team, including UX design, imagery, and content strategy, to create an intuitive and exploratory experience that highlights the brand's progress. These changes are part of a broader effort to establish a flexible, scalable brand system that supports Bubble's future ambitions, reflecting the company's commitment to innovation and accessibility.
